Dora
has
lost
her special teddy bear and is headed to the
City
of Lost
Toys
to find it. Dora and Boots consult the Map and head for the Number Pyramid where they learn all about counting, adding, and sequencing. Next it's on to the Mixed-up Jungle where they put out-of-place things like clouds and fish back where they belong. Finally, they arrive at the Lost City and sort through a stack of lost toys to find Dora's teddy bear and return a number of lost items to friends like Tico, Swiper, and Benny. (The live touring show Dora the
Explorer
Live! Search for the City of Lost Toys is based on this episode.) When Boots' new toy "Squeaky" slips out of his hands and floats downstream in "Lost Squeaky," Dora and Boot rush to Gooey Geyser to rescue it. Careful attention to visual details leads the pair across Bubble Bridge, over Muddy Mountain, and into Gooey Geyser. These two Dora episodes foster the development of basic math skills, visual discrimination, and simple Spanish vocabulary in children ages 2 to 5. --Tami Horiuchi
